appetitive

/əˈpɛtɪtɪv/
adjective
  1. Relating to or stimulating a natural desire, especially for food or pleasure.
    • His appetitive nature drove him to seek out new culinary experiences.
    • The study focused on appetitive behaviors in animals when food is present.
    • The appetitive smells from the bakery made everyone hungry.
